The Audiofic Archive is a home and archive of podfics - which we define as any fanwork created in an audial medium. This means that we also welcome filk, freetalk, etc.

Central concerns are stability, accessibility and scope.

  • Stability - We make regular backups of all files (podfic recordings) and databases (index and metadata). The audiofic archive is hosted by squidge.org, which is a non-profit in the hopes that the burden of maintaining the site now and in the future does not lie on a single person’s shoulders.
  • Accessibility - We ask that all files are available in an mp3 format for technological ease of access; and we strive to apply accessible website practices to the archive’s interface. If you are having trouble accessing the website in any way, shape or form we want to know, and we want to fix it.
  • Scope - Content in the Audiofic Archive is not pre-vetted, rated or picked over. No fandoms, pairings or genres are excluded - we just ask that you abide by our TOS and ensure your work is relevant to fandom.

The mission of the Audiofic Archive is driven by the following values:

  • That secondary fanworks such as podfic are an important part of our creative culture, and that they are central to honoring our own and each others’ efforts and ingenuity as fans.
  • That reading, watching, listening and viewing fanwork is itself a type of fanwork; the reader’s role is a central one, and contributes to the fannish community.
  • That a diversity of source, voice, language and point of view make our experience richer.

What we do with content

We (the Audiofic Archive) do not claim any copyright or ownership of your Content. However, part of running the site responsibly and ensuring that we do not suffer data loss is ensuring that we make multiple backup copies on servers which may be located anywhere in the world.

  1. You agree that we can make the aforementioned backup copies and show your content to other people. Specifically, by submitting content you grant us a worldwide, royalty-free, nonexclusive licence to make your content available.
  2. The licence you grant us only exists for as long as you choose to continue to include such content on the Audiofic Archive, subject to the exception in the next paragraph. It will terminate in a reasonable time after you (or the Audiofic Archive) removes your content from the archive. We will always strive to make your content unavailable as soon as possible if you choose to delete it - but if the content is under an account you do not control you may be unable to delete that content. We will always deal with such situations on a case-by-case basis, especially in light of the previous process where archivists uploaded content on your behalf. Although removed content will not be publicly available through the Audiofic Archive, we may retain backup copies for longer periods for legal and disaster recovery purposes. These copies may be accessible to administrators. If you delete content from the Audiofic Archive, we cannot guarantee that we will be able to restore it at your request.
  3. You may choose to upload content to the Audiofic Archive that you do not completely control. Situations where this may occur include: you transfer ownership of a work to the orphan_account - permanently giving up ownership, you delete your account and leave your works up under a reader name tag that you no longer claim, you asked us to upload a work on a legacy version of the site on your behalf under a reader tag that you do not have ownership of. In the latter two cases, if you can prove that you have ownership of the fannish identity the work is marked as owned by elsewhere or you have access to an email/account where you previously contacted us to have a work uploaded we will allow you to claim these works at any time.

Age Policy

The Audiofic Archive does not knowingly solicit or collect information from Age-Barred Individuals. Age-Barred Individuals are:

  1. individuals under the age of thirteen, and
  2. individuals under the age of sixteen who are not old enough in their country of residence or citizenship, to consent to the processing of personal data. This includes individuals under the age of sixteen who are residents or citizens of:
    1. a European Union country where the processing of Special Categories of Personal Data from children of that age requires the consent of a parent of legal guardian, or
    2. any country (including a European Economic Area country) which does not allow the processing of personal data from children of that age without written permission from a parent or legal guardian.

Age-Barred Individuals are not allowed to have an account or upload content to the Audiofic Archive. By submitting content to the Audiofic Archive, you confirm that you are not an Age-Barred Individual.

If Audiofic Archive administrators determine that an Age-Barred Individual has created an account or uploaded content, they may suspend or delete the account, hide or delete the content, or take other appropriate action to address the matter.

If you are a child under the age of thirteen and not a resident or citizen of the European Union, you may ask your parent or legal guardian to upload your Content through their account.

Abuse Policy

We do not prescreen content for violations of the Terms of Service, including violations of the Content Policy. Complaints are investigated only when they are submitted through the appropriate channels and with the appropriate information.

  1. Submitting a complaint

Complaints may be submitted to the Audiofic Archive via the main site contact form, except for Digital Millenium Copyright Act (DMCA) notices filed by the copyright owner or their legal representative. DMCA notices must be submitted to jinjurlymods@squidge.org. [TODO: DMCA policy link]

  1. Treatment of complaints

Complaints are covered by the Privacy Policy.

  1. Resolution of complaints

When Audiofic Archive administrators determine that content needs to be removed, it may be hidden from public view or removed from the Audiofic Archive. We will contact the owner(s) of any content as soon as possible.

If the content that needs to be removed includes potentially legitimate fanwork, the default will be to hide the work while we resolve the issue with the owner(s). We reserve the right at any time to determine necessary exceptions to this rule, which may include repeated violations of the TOS, any violations of the Illegal and Inappropriate Content Policy, or any circumstances where we reasonably believe that the content is unlawful.

When content is hidden from public view, Audiofic Archive administrators may identify the nature of the problem with the content and set a deadline for voluntary removal of the violating material. If the creator does not remove that material within the given deadline, Audiofic Archive administrators may permanently remove the content. Whenever content is removed via this process, we will allow users the opportunity to download copies of any of their files scheduled for deletion before the content is permanently removed.

Audiofic Archive administrators may also determine that tags/metadata need to be added to or edited on a work, and may add or edit those tags. For more information, please refer to the Mandatory Tags Policy.

  1. Penalties

Violations of the TOS may result in warnings or suspensions for all accounts owned by the offending user. The determination of appropriate penalties, including the length of any suspensions is subject to the discretion of the Audiofic Archive administrators. Our discretion will be informed by the nature of the violation and the behaviour of the user.

We may determine that we need to remove content to resolve a threatened or pending lawsuit or to mitigate other liability. If so, we will remove the content. Unless said content was submitted by an Age-Barred Individual or otherwise violates the TOS, removal for such reasons will not lead to a suspension.

A suspended user’s non-violating content will not be automatically removed unless the user is an Age-Barred Individual or has violated the Illegal and Inappropriate Content Policy. Suspended users retain the right to delete or orphan their works by contacting Audiofic Archive administrators.

A suspended user may not post or edit content or create an account while they are suspended. A user who was suspended solely due to age may post content or create an account once they are no longer an Age-Barred Individual.
